1.初步优化android虚拟机
在使用android studio运行android虚拟机的时候,经常出现很卡或闪退的现象,百度一下发现这是因为linux下面没装显卡驱动,导致图形处理方面出现问题。解决方法一般是使用软件编码的方式运行android虚拟机。
只是这样设置也没有解决问题,android虚拟机还是很卡,需要在vmware虚拟机下开启3D图形加速。
2.从根本上解决android虚拟机的问题==》在linux下安装显卡驱动。
(1)首先在设备管理器那里查看电脑的显卡型号
我的显卡型号是intel 4600,那么需要到intel的官网去下载显卡驱动,我这个显卡对应的驱动下载地址是:https://01.org/zh/linuxgraphics/downloads/2014q4-intel-graphics-stack-release?langredirect=1
找显卡驱动的时候一定要注意两点要匹配:显卡型号+ubuntu版本号,如果不匹配,显卡驱动有可能无法正常运行。
intel对于低版本的ubuntu给的显卡驱动很不人性化,需要自己编译安装,我们只需下载两个源码包即可:xf86-video-intel - 2.99.917 和Xserver Xorg - xorg-server-1.16.2.901
2.解压显卡驱动并编译安装
编译xf86-video-intel - 2.99.917之前需要安装一些依赖包,我的电脑需要安装 xserver-xorg-dev 和 libpciaccess-dev,只需要apt-get install 来安装即可
sudo apt-get install xserver-xorg-dev sudo apt-get install libpciaccess-dev
编译显卡驱动
sudo tar xvf xf86-video-intel-2.99.917.tar.gz cd xf86-video-intel-2.99.917/ ./configure make && make install
3.重启UBUNTU开始愉快的玩android系统吧。
参考资料:
1.https://01.org/zh/linuxgraphics/downloads/2014q4-intel-graphics-stack-release?langredirect=1
2.http://blog.csdn.net/sidely/article/details/42092721/
原文链接:https://www.f2er.com/ubuntu/352846.html